摘要
Using a rhodiumcomplex of a bisphosphine ligand (R)-SDP, beta-branched simple enamides with a (Z)-configuration were hydrogenated to beta-stereogenic amines in quantitative yields and with excellent enantioselectivities (88-96% ee).
